Best GF Pizza in Portland!

This is by far the best pizza I have had in two years was at the Sellwood Pizza Kitchen in Sellwood, Oregon (yes Sellwood). It is true artisan gluten free pizza! I unfortunately only found this place approximately three weeks before moving out of Portland but I plan on going back when I visit. This was the best crust I have found; crispy and delicious. Doesn't taste like cardboard. The toppings are delicious and very well done. It tastes like real pizza! It was a very Mom and Pop environment, incredibly welcoming. The waitress offered me a glass a new wine they were sampling. Very fun. Family friendly yet quiet, lots of regulars. Must try in Portland!
